Synopsis:

Face recognition is a biometric which uses computer software to determine the identity of the individual. Face recognition falls into the category of biometrics which is the "Automatic recognition of a person using distinguishing traits". The edge is made up of those pixels at which there is an abrupt change in the intensity. These pixels are known as the edge pixels and are connected to give an edge. In this this research work, first a method has been developed for automatic edge detection of an digital image. Here, we have developed a mamdani's fuzzy inference system in MATLAB using fuzzy logic toolbox. A smallest possible 2*2 window is used as a scanning mask. Mask slides over the whole image pixel by pixel, first horizontally in topmost horizontal line and then reaching at the end of the line, it increments to check the next vertical location and it continues till the whole image is scanned. The FIS built has four inputs, each input representing a pixel for 2*2 mask, and one output that represents pixel under consideration. The rule editor consists of sixteen fuzzy rules. The system built is represented by the trapezoidal membership function to model the behavior of pixels.
